668392 A Young Mothers Retinue (chromolitho) by French School, (19th century); Private Collection; (add.info.: A Young Mothers Retinue, Representing the Parisian costumes at the end of the fourteenth century, Fac-simile of a miniature from the latin Terence of king Charles VI, from a manuscript in the Bibl. de l Arsenal. Illustration for Manners, Customs, and Dress during the Middle Ages by Paul Lacroix (Bickers, c 1890).); © Look and Learn

This chromolitho print titled "A Young Mothers Retinue" takes us back to the end of the fourteenth century in Paris. The French School artist beautifully captures the essence of this era, showcasing the customs and manners through their intricate costumes. The scene depicts a group of ladies representing Parisian society during medieval times. They are adorned in elaborate dresses, each one unique and reflecting the fashion trends of that period. The attention to detail is remarkable, as every stitch and accessory adds depth to their attire. At the center of this retinue stands a young mother, radiating grace and elegance. She carries her child with pride, symbolizing both her role as a nurturing mother and her place within society. This image celebrates motherhood in an age where women's roles were primarily defined by marriage and bearing children. The composition itself is reminiscent of a miniature from a Latin Terence manuscript belonging to King Charles VI's collection at Bibl. de l'Arsenal. It serves as an illustration for Paul Lacroix's book on Manners, Customs, and Dress during the Middle Ages.
